      <title>Re: How to configure standalone Ambari Files View to another cluster with NameNode HA</title>
      <link>https://community.cloudera.com/t5/Archives-of-Support-Questions/How-to-configure-standalone-Ambari-Files-View-to-another/m-p/97563#M10972</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;On the cluster with the NameNodes, set these properties in HDFS for custom core-site,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;hadoop.proxyuser.root.groups=* &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;hadoop.proxyuser.root.hosts=*&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;
Navigate to
&lt;A href="http://server:8080/api/v1/clusters/" target="_blank" rel="nofollow noopener noreferrer"&gt;http://server:8080/api/v1/clusters/&lt;/A&gt;&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;EM&gt;$name&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;/configurations?type=hdfs-site &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;click on the last config, and take note of several of the properties&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;On the standalone Ambari Server hosting the Views, create the Files View and configure it as follows,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;UL&gt;
&lt;LI&gt;WebHDFS FileSystem URI: webhdfs://&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;EM&gt;$nameservice&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;:50070&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;List of NameNodes: Value from dfs.ha.namenodes.&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;EM&gt;$nameservice&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;    E.g., "nn1,nn2"&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;NameNode RPC Address: fqdn:8020     (comes from dfs.namenode.rpc-address.&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;EM&gt;$nameservice&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;.&lt;STRONG&gt;$nodename&lt;/STRONG&gt; )&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;NameNdoe HTTP (WebHDFS) Address: fqdn:50070      (comes from dfs.namenode.http-address.&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;EM&gt;$nameservice&l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;.&lt;STRONG&gt;$nodename&lt;/STRONG&gt; )&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;LI&gt;Failover Proxy Provider: Value from dfs.client.failover.proxy.provider.&lt;STRONG&gt;&lt;EM&gt;$nameservice     &lt;/EM&gt;&lt;/STRONG&gt;E.g., "org.apache.hadoop.hdfs.server.namenode.ha.ConfiguredFailoverProxyProvider"&lt;/LI&gt;&lt;/UL&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="560-screen-shot-2015-11-23-at-60830-pm.png" style="width: 954px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.cloudera.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/23953iD696DC08D3365FA0/image-size/medium?v=v2&amp;amp;px=400" role="button" title="560-screen-shot-2015-11-23-at-60830-pm.png" alt="560-screen-shot-2015-11-23-at-60830-pm.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Voila, &l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="571-screen-shot-2015-11-23-at-61942-pm.png" style="width: 1274px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.cloudera.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/23954iE79EA4BE21F32FEC/image-size/medium?v=v2&amp;amp;px=400" role="button" title="571-screen-shot-2015-11-23-at-61942-pm.png" alt="571-screen-shot-2015-11-23-at-61942-pm.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
